Low-carbon Cr-Ni-V steel specimens were austenitized at 810°C to 960°C for 30 min followed by isothermal quenching into a salt bath at the temperature range of 300–360 °C for different time (60, 90 and 120 min) to obtain structures with ferrite and various bainite morphologies. SEM studies showed that by increasing the austempering temperature, bainite structures varies from lower to upper bainite. Impact crack and hardness tests presented that increasing the austempering temperature from 300 °C to 360 °C leads to a changing in hardness and impact energy. Fractography of charpy impacted specimens showed ductile behavior for all austempering temperatures.
